You exhibit excellent communication, persuasiveness, and assertiveness in both German and English, at least at C1 level You work well independently and as part of a team, handle high work efficiency and maintain a broad perspective About the area EnBW Energie Baden-Württemberg AG is a fully integrated energy supplier. We develop and operate various power generation technologies and engage in power trading in our sustainable power generation system. Offshore wind is a business segment in our power generation division with the aim of expanding our business and creating value for EnBW. As a central business area, we develop and build offshore wind projects in Europe and manage all issues related to this business. Within the Offshore Wind organizational unit, the T-PE department bundles the engineering and technology know-how of EnBW AG. It is the central point of contact and consultant for technical issues and makes a significant contribution to the successful acquisition, development and implementation of offshore wind projects in Europe.
